Key Concepts

Before we dive into the cost aspect of AI image generation, it's essential to understand the underlying technology. AI image generation relies on a type of machine learning called deep learning, which involves training neural networks on vast amounts of data to recognize patterns and relationships between images. The most popular type of AI model used for image generation is called a generative adversarial network (GAN), which consists of two neural networks: a generator and a discriminator. The generator creates images based on a given prompt or input, while the discriminator evaluates the generated image and provides feedback to the generator to refine its output. Another critical concept in AI image generation is the notion of "prompt engineering." This refers to the art of crafting text prompts that elicit specific images from the AI model. The quality and relevance of the generated image depend heavily on the quality of the prompt, which can significantly impact the cost of image generation.

Q: Can I use AI image generation for free?

A: While some cloud-based services offer free plans or trials, most AI image generation services require a subscription or a one-time payment. However, some open-source AI models and tools are available for free, which can be used for personal or non-commercial purposes.

Q: How long does it take to generate an image using AI?

A: The time it takes to generate an image using AI depends on the complexity of the image, the type of AI model used, and the computational resources available. Simple images can be generated in a few seconds, while complex images may take several minutes or even hours to complete.

Q: Can I customize the images generated by AI?

A: Yes, many AI image generation services offer editing tools and features that allow you to customize the generated images. You can adjust the colors, lighting, textures, and other aspects of the image to meet your specific requirements.

Q: Is AI image generation suitable for commercial use?

A: Yes, AI image generation can be used for commercial purposes, but it's essential to ensure that you have the necessary permissions and licenses to use the generated images. Some AI image generation services offer commercial plans or licenses that provide the necessary permissions.
